What is STShell64.dll?

A DLL (Dynamic Link Library) file is like a digital toolbox that stores code and data that different programs can use. STShell64.dll is a specific DLL file that plays a key role in computer systems, particularly in relation to the software Spyware Terminator 2012. This file provides important functions and resources that Spyware Terminator 2012 needs to operate smoothly on a computer.

Specifically, STShell64.dll helps Spyware Terminator 2012 to integrate with the Windows operating system and perform important tasks like scanning for and removing spyware and malware. STShell64.dll is crucial for the proper functioning of Spyware Terminator 2012 because it contains essential code and resources that the software relies on. Without this DLL file, Spyware Terminator 2012 may not work correctly, or it may encounter errors and glitches, making it less effective in protecting the computer from harmful spyware and malware.

DLL files, despite their significant role in system functionality, can sometimes trigger system error messages. The subsequent list features some the most common DLL error messages that users may encounter.

  • STShell64.dll not found: The system failed to locate the necessary DLL file for execution. The file might have been deleted or misplaced.
  • Cannot register STShell64.dll: This error is indicative of the system's inability to correctly register the DLL file. This might occur due to issues with the Windows Registry or because the DLL file itself is corrupt or improperly installed.
  • STShell64.dll could not be loaded: This error signifies that the system encountered an issue while trying to load the DLL file. Possible reasons include the DLL being missing, the presence of an outdated version, or conflicts with other DLL files in the system.
  • STShell64.dll Access Violation: This points to a situation where a process has attempted to interact with STShell64.dll in a way that violates system or application rules. This might be due to incorrect programming, memory overflows, or the running process lacking necessary permissions.
  • STShell64.dll is either not designed to run on Windows or it contains an error: This error suggests that the DLL file may not be built to run on your current version of Windows, or it might be corrupted. A possible cause could be a mismatch in system architecture - for example, trying to use a 64-bit DLL on a 32-bit system.
